Abstract
Sixteen experiments with men subjects on basal diet and on the same basal supplemented by fresh grapes, fresh natural grape juice, detartrated grape juice, natural grape juice concentrate, concentrate-tartrate mixture, Thompson seedless and Muscat seeded raisins are reported. The following results were observed when the grapes or grape products were added to the basal ration. These results are applicable to grapes and grape products of the varieties and types investigated.
